C63 Black Series - RennTech tune - will it go over 200 mph?
Hello! So, I have a RennTech ECU tune on the way, and I was curious if anyone knows if the slight bump in power, and the elimination of the speed governor, will allow it to go over 200 mph in a safe and closed environment. Prior to the tune, the car seemed to be able to get over 180 mph without much issue at all, so I'm wondering if the gearing and other factors will let it exceed the 200 mph barrier.
Has anyone done it or have experience with it on a U.S. spec C63 Black Series?

what hardware mods are you pairing the software to Mitch?
with everything else stock, you'll have zero gain in peak power, OEM software already maxed out the peak-power potential of the OEM hardware on our BS..
you might see some gains over the power-band & along the curve on dyno, but no peak power gain.
